How Does Material Choice Impact the Comfort and Value of a King Mattress?
Material choice significantly impacts the comfort and value of a king mattress. The main components include mattress type, materials used, and their properties. Common types of mattresses are innerspring, memory foam, and latex. Each type uses different materials that affect comfort and support.
Innerspring mattresses contain coils. They offer good support and can be firm or soft based on coil construction. Memory foam mattresses feature viscoelastic foam. This material conforms to the body, providing pressure relief and comfort. Latex mattresses use natural or synthetic latex. They are often bouncier and more durable than other types.
Comfort is determined by the density and quality of materials. High-density foam enhances longevity and support. Breathable fabrics like cotton or bamboo improve airflow, keeping the sleeper cool. Hybrid mattresses combine materials for varied support and comfort levels.
Value is measured by price, durability, and features. High-quality materials often result in a higher initial cost but provide better durability. Investing in quality materials can increase the mattress’s lifespan, enhancing overall value. An uncomfortable mattress may require replacement sooner, adding to costs.
Ultimately, selecting the right materials for a king mattress affects both immediate sleep quality and long-term investment value.

How Do These Mattresses Compare in Terms of Comfort and Durability?
| Mattress | Comfort Rating | Durability Rating | Additional Features |
|---|---|---|---|
| Memory Foam Mattress | High – Conforms to body shape, excellent pressure relief | Medium – Typically lasts 7-10 years with proper care | Good motion isolation, may retain heat |
| Latex Mattress | Very High – Naturally resilient and supportive | High – Can last 10-15 years or more | Eco-friendly, breathable, and resistant to dust mites |
| Innerspring Mattress | Medium – Provides bounce but may not contour well | Medium – Generally lasts 5-10 years | Good airflow, often more affordable |
| Hybrid Mattress | High – Combines foam and coils for balanced support | Medium to High – Typically lasts 7-12 years | Offers a mix of comfort and support, good for various sleeping positions |

How Can You Determine the Right Firmness Level for Your King Size Mattress?
Determining the right firmness level for your king-size mattress involves considering personal comfort preferences, sleeping position, and body weight.
Personal comfort preferences: Your subjective feeling of comfort significantly influences the firmness level you choose. For example, individuals who prefer a softer surface may prioritize pressure relief, while those who prefer a firmer feel may prioritize support.
Sleeping position: Different sleeping positions require varying firmness levels.
– Back sleepers generally benefit from medium-firm mattresses. This firmness provides sufficient spine support while contouring to the lower back.
– Side sleepers often need softer mattresses to cushion their shoulders and hips. This helps maintain spinal alignment while relieving pressure points.
– Stomach sleepers typically require firmer mattresses to prevent sinking, which can lead to misalignment of the spine.
Body weight: Your body weight can also affect the choice of mattress firmness.
– Lighter individuals (under 130 pounds) may prefer softer mattresses. Softer surfaces allow for more significant sinkage, providing better contouring.
– Average-weight individuals (130-250 pounds) often find medium-firm mattresses most comfortable. These mattresses balance support and contouring.
– Heavier individuals (over 250 pounds) typically need firmer mattresses for adequate support. Firmer options prevent excessive sinkage and help maintain proper spine alignment.
Testing the mattress: Testing the mattress in-store or using a sleep trial is essential. Spend at least 10-15 minutes lying on the mattress in your primary sleeping position. This duration offers a better sense of comfort and support.
Adjustable firmness options: Some mattresses allow for adjustable firmness. Individuals can customize their experience based on preference or share the mattress with a partner who has different needs.
When choosing a mattress, consider these factors to find the right firmness level that meets your comfort, support, and sleeping position requirements.
